Calories in Cranberry & Nut with Dark Chocolate Chunks Sweetened Cranberries, Almonds, Chocolate Chunks, Dark Raisins & Walnuts Trail Mix

📏 Serving Size: 1 Serving (39.0g)

🧪 Nutrition Facts

Amount Per Serving
  • Calories 170.0
  • Total Fat 9.0 g
  • Saturated Fat 2.0 g
  • Cholesterol 0.0 mg
  • Sodium 0.0 mg
  • Potassium 0.0 mg
  • Total Carbohydrate 24.0 g
  • Dietary Fiber 3.0 g
  • Sugars 17.0 g
  • Protein 3.0 g

📝 Ingredients

Dried Sweetened Cranberries (cranberries, Sugar, Sunflower Oil), Almonds, Chocolate Chunks (sugar, Chocolate Liquor, Cocoa Butter, Soy Lecithin and Vanilla), Raisins Coated with Less than 1% Sunflower And/or Canola Oil, Walnuts.

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Cranberry & Nut with Dark Chocolate Chunks Sweetened Cranberries, Almonds, Chocolate Chunks, Dark Raisins & Walnuts Trail Mix

Is Cranberry & Nut with Dark Chocolate Chunks Sweetened Cranberries, Almonds, Chocolate Chunks, Dark Raisins & Walnuts Trail Mix good for weight loss?

This mix is calorie-dense at 170 calories per small 39g serving, so portions matter. With 3g of protein and 3g of fiber, it provides some satiety, but the 17g of sugar makes it easy to overeat, which would quickly add up calorie-wise.

How might Cranberry & Nut with Dark Chocolate Chunks Sweetened Cranberries, Almonds, Chocolate Chunks, Dark Raisins & Walnuts Trail Mix affect blood sugar?

The combination of 17g sugar and relatively low fiber (3g) means this will cause a noticeable blood sugar spike. The nuts provide some fat and protein to slow absorption somewhat, but the sweetened cranberries and chocolate chunks still deliver a significant sugar load.

What should I watch out for with Cranberry & Nut with Dark Chocolate Chunks Sweetened Cranberries, Almonds, Chocolate Chunks, Dark Raisins & Walnuts Trail Mix?

The main concern is sugar content at 17g per serving—that's about 4 teaspoons in a small handful. If you're watching added sugars or managing blood sugar, this is a treat rather than a everyday snack.
